After calling the BB and getting raised one BB, do I fold if I wouldn't have called a raise the first time? Or, since the single BB is small compared to the money in play, should I call this one BB to see the flop?

Poker Academy indicates I should fold but I've never seen it discussed.

thirddan
08-06-2005, 04:51 PM
if you limp in limit holdem and then are raised you should damn near always call a raise, by that point your are probably getting enough pot odds to see the flop...however, if you limp and then it is raiseed and 3bet you should be folding a lot of hands...

one other time i can think of it being correct to fold after limping is if you complete from the small blind and then the BB raises, in some situations you can be getting worse odds on your call of the raise then you were on the original complete...
